133rd Airlift Wing - Lineage

First federally recognized flying unit in the National Guard, 17 January 1921.

  • Aerial Observation Mission 1923 - 1943
  • Reconnaissance 1943 - 1946
  • Fighters 1943 - 1951
  • Interceptors 1951 - 1960
  • Strategic Airlift 1960 - 1966
  • Tactical Airlift 1966 - 1971
  • Airlift Wing 1992 - Present

The Minnesota Air National Guard Museum

The Minnesota Air National Guard Historical Foundation, Inc. (MNANG) is a private, philanthropic organization chartered as a nonprofit corporation under the statutes of the State of Minnesota on May 14, 1980. The mission of the Foundation is to:

- Preserve the heritage and traditions of the Minnesota's Air National Guard
- Establish, maintain and operate a museum and library
- Promote and encourage research into the history, traditions and benefits of a strong militia program to Minnesota and the Nation
- Take custody, restore, catalogue, and validate historic objects and artifacts whether acquired by gift; purchase, demise' or otherwise from individuals, the Minnesota National Guard and the Air National Guard or the United States Air Force
- Foster and promote public knowledge and interest in local military history, as part of the continuing militia history

Air National Guard

The Air National Guard as we know it today -- a separate reserve component of the United States Air Force -- was a product of the politics of postwar planning and interservice rivalry during World War II. The men who planned and maneuvered for an independent postwar Air Force during World War II didn't place much faith in the reserves, especially the state-dominated National Guard.
